Unfortunately for bellway I got my 8 week survey _after_ spotting all the issues with my home (so far) so the survey results reflected this.

I also had a problem with a sloping floor outside NHBC tolerances; it took a bit of effort/someone senior to come along to get them to fix it properly i.e. relay concrete.

It is always best to fill in the survey as late as possible.
But remember to return it so it arrives within the 7 weeks from the date on the NHBC letter.
Otherwise if it is an unfavourable survey, it will not count towards the results or builder's star rating.
